Security Questions were commonly used by
financial organizations in early 90’s in order to recognize the authentic
customers. Some of the eminent bankers described the organization's use of security questions as an
enhancement to customer signature records. They described the important
cards used in opening new accounts, which had spaces for the customer's
pet name, mother's maiden name, occupation, etc. The “mother’s maiden name” was valuable as a "strong test of
identity" as they observed that it was rare for someone outsider then

Security questions came into widespread use on
the internet in the 2000s. It holds importance in self-service
password reset. By allowing the use of security questions, they are intense
exposure to keystroke attacks. Users must remember the same spelling and sometimes even case of the answers they provide.

FOR YAHOO MAIL-
1. Go to your Yahoo profile.
2. Click on SETTINGS.
3. Go to ACCOUNT INFO.
4. Then click on UPDATE PASSWORD RESET INFO.
5. This will take you to another page where you
will find SECRET QUESTION.
6. Click on the CHANGE QUESTION AND ANSWER to
change the question and then save your setting.
